Understanding Travel Disruptions During School Holidays
Common Causes of School Break Travel Chaos
During school holidays, demand for travel skyrockets. Airlines, trains, and hotels operate at maximum capacity, often leading to:
- Overbooking and delays: High passenger volumes stretch resources thin.
- Weather-related cancellations: Storms or snow often disrupt flights and ground travel.
- Staff shortages: Especially post-pandemic, many service providers struggle with manpower.
- Maintenance or technical issues: Unexpected mechanical problems cause cascading delays.
The Impact on Families and Students
For families, travel interruptions don’t just mean lost time — they mean stress and financial setbacks. Parents may lose workdays, children may miss activities, and rescheduling can be costly. Long layovers and unexpected overnight stays add another layer of strain, especially when traveling with young kids or elderly family members.
The Role of Travel Assistance Services
What Are Travel Assistance Services?
Travel assistance services are specialized programs that help travelers handle unexpected disruptions. Unlike basic travel insurance, these services offer real-time, hands-on support, including:
- Rebooking and alternative travel arrangements
- Hotel and meal coordination during delays
- Emergency transportation
- 24/7 customer support via phone or app

Key Features of Modern Travel Assistance Programs
Real-Time Support and Rebooking
When flights are canceled or delayed, assistance services immediately step in to secure alternative routes or arrange connecting travel, saving families hours of waiting or confusion.
Ground Transportation Coordination
Whether it’s booking a last-minute rental car or rerouting to a nearby airport, travel assistance teams ensure mobility continuity. Families can keep moving instead of being stranded.
Accommodation and Meal Assistance
In extended delays, services provide lodging vouchers and coordinate meals, so families aren’t left scrambling for hotel rooms or food options during chaotic times.
Medical and Emergency Support
If someone falls ill mid-trip, travel assistance services can connect travelers with local hospitals, arrange medical evacuations, or even coordinate language translation during emergencies.

FAQs
What’s the difference between travel insurance and travel assistance?
Travel insurance reimburses losses; travel assistance actively helps you handle disruptions as they occur.
Are these services available worldwide?
Yes. Most global providers operate 24/7 across countries, offering multilingual support.
Can I access assistance without travel insurance?
Many providers sell standalone assistance packages, independent of insurance.
